"Women of the Golden Age" concert meets art lovers

The "Women of the Golden Age" concert, one of the most special nights of the 17th International Istanbul Opera and Ballet Festival, brought legendary women of history to the present day through music. Art lovers shared in the stories of mythological figures within the historic atmosphere of Kadıköy.

The 17th International Istanbul Opera and Ballet Festival, organized by the General Directorate of State Opera and Ballet of the Ministry of Culture and Tourism, opened a door to the depths of history with the unifying power of art. The "Women of the Golden Age" concert, held at the Kadıköy Municipality Süreyya Opera House, reflected the memorable female figures of the ancient world onto the stage, accompanied by distinguished works. The life stories of female characters who represent love, wisdom, and courage were conveyed to the audience through notes reflecting the aesthetic spirit of the era.

A HISTORICAL FEAST WITH MASTER NAMES AND A SPECIAL REPERTOIRE

The Istanbul State Opera and Ballet Chamber Orchestra, under the direction of Italian conductor Giulio Prandi, wove the musical texture of the night with great mastery. In the program, accompanied by Paolo Villa on the harpsichord, works by names that shaped music history such as Handel, Vivaldi, Purcell, Monteverdi, Gluck, and Rameau were performed. This special selection was recorded as one of the most unique productions of the festival, not just as a concert, but also as a perfect fusion of music and historical narrative.

POWERFUL SOLOISTS BRING ANCIENT HEROINES TO LIFE

The concert's soloists, Ceren Aydın, Esra Çetiner, Otilia İpek, Ayşe Şener, and Esen Demirci, gave voice and spirit to the heroines of the ancient age with their performances. The artists, who drew the audience into a narrative coming from prehistoric times, were applauded for minutes at the end of the night. "Women of the Golden Age" received great interest from art lovers with both its musical depth and its structure that centers on the power of female figures.
